Torres will be competing for a place up front with Nicolas Castillo and Matias Alustiza. Pumas currently sit in first place in Liga MX with two wins and a draw from their first three matches of the 2018 Clausura. Torres was acquired by the Dynamo as a designated player for a reported transfer fee of $7 million just prior to the 2015 season and reportedly signed a five-year contract with the MLS franchise in December 2014. He was then loaned out to now-defunct MLS side Chivas USA, where he went on to score 22 goal in 44 appearances over two seasons. Torres first broke through with Chivas in 2010, scoring 14 goals in 65 league appearances over the next three years. The Guadalajara native was loaned out twice during that period to Liga MX sides Chivas and Cruz Azul, but a knee injury during his spell with the latter club resulted in his return to Houston. Torres netted 14 goals in 27 MLS appearances last season, but struggled in the 20 campaigns, in which he failed to score. The Houston Dynamo have parted ways with the 25-year-old Mexican forward after Liga MX side Pumas UNAM completed his purchase for a reported 2 million fee on Wednesday night. I'm coming at an age at which I'll do big things without doubt." "I've just turned 25 and have experience in the national team, youth national teams and in important clubs. "It's the best moment in my career and personal life as well. I'm coming to work, to train hard," Torres told Televisa Deportes at half-time of Pumas' 3-0 victory over Juarez in the Copa MX on Wednesday. "I'm content, happy to return to Mexican football and with a club as important as Pumas. The 25-year-old striker had been heavily linked with Veracruz earlier in the current January transfer window, but that deal fell through. Mexico international Erick "Cubo" Torres has completed a move from Houston Dynamo to Liga MX side Pumas, the Mexican club announced on Wednesday night. In addition to his club career, Torres has made seven appearances for Mexico, making his debut for the side on Sept. Torres has played for both Chivas de Guadalajara and Chivas USA, while also competing for Houston Dynamo FC and Atlanta United FC in MLS and Club Tijuana, Cruz Azul and Pumas UNAM in Liga MX. In Major League Soccer he recorded 37 goals and eight assists across 137 regular season appearances, while also recording 19 goals and 13 assists in 94 regular season appearances in LigaMX. Torres joins Las Vegas having spent the past campaign with fellow USL Championship club Orange County SC. The transaction is pending league and federation approval. LAS VEGAS – Las Vegas Lights FC announced on Tuesday the club had signed forward Erick “Cubo” Torres ahead of the 2023 USL Championship season.
